Title of article :
An object-oriented library based on computational intelligence techniques for optimization in electromagnetics

Abstract :
This paper proposes a structure of classes that uses the concepts of object-oriented programming to develop a library based on computational intelligence techniques for optimization in electromagnetics. In this library, artificial neural networks and neurofuzzy networks are considered. Based on this division, the required classes for the library implementation are presented. Finally, the TEAM workshop problem 22 is investigated. The results obtained are in accordance with the best known in the literature.
